Ballateare Viking Ship Burial
Viking & Norse Heritage Site HIGH Priority
One of the most important Viking burial sites in the British Isles. A 10th-century ship burial excavated by Gerhard Bersu in 1946, containing a male warrior buried with weapons, a shield, riding equipment, and a sacrificed young woman.
